1/A – Tropic releasing hormones secreted by the hypothalamus travel via the hypothalamic-hypophyseal tract to the posterior pituitary, where they stimulate the release of hormones from the posterior pituitary.
2/B – Growth hormone is made and secreted by the hypothalamus.
3/C – Oxytocin is a posterior pituitary hormone for which the release stimulus is a neural signal.
4/D – The anterior pituitary and posterior pituitary are connected to each other via the infundibulum.
5/E – The hypophyseal portal system provides a neural pathway connecting the hypothalamus to the anterior pituitary.

1/A - WRONG. Tropic releasing hormones secreted by the hypothalamus travel via the H-H tract to the anterior pituitary, where they stimulate the release of hormones from the anterior pituitary.
2/B - WRONG. It is secreted by the anterior pituitary.
3/C - CORRECT. Oxytocin is a posterior pituitary hormone. The stimulus for oxytocin release are external or an internal neural stimuli.
4/D WRONG. The infundibulum bridges the hypothalamic and hypophyseal systems.
5/E - WRONG. The hypophyseal portal system is system of blood vessels, not nerves.
